Mr. Minor, 94, of Port Monmouth, died Feb. 22, 2013, at home. He was a member of the Port Monmouth First Aid Squad for many years and a crossing guard at the corner of Tindall and Leonardville Roads for 20 years. He was predeceased by three sisters, Mulva, Viola and Rosemary; and a brother, Edward. He is survived by his wife, Anstasia (Tess) Minor; a daughter, Maryann and her husband, Ken, of Murrysville, Pa.; two sons, Thomas and his wife, Gina, of Cranford, and Edward, of Red Bank; six grandchildren; two great-grandchildren; and a brother, Joseph Minor and his wife, Aileen, of Maryland. Funeral arrangements were under the direction of the John F. Pfleger Funeral Home, Middletown. A funeral liturgy was held at the Kimisis Tis Theotokou Greek Orthodox Church, Holmdel, followed by burial at Bay View Cemetery, Leonardo.
